To shift out of P (Park), the vehicle
must be in ON/RUN mode and the
brake pedal must be applied.
Stopping the Engine/OFF (No
Indicator Light) : When the vehicle
is stopped, press ENGINE START/
STOP once to turn the engine off.
The transmission will shift to
P (Park) automatically.
If the vehicle is in P (Park), the
ignition will turn off, and Retained
Accessory Power (RAP) will remain
active. See Retained Accessory
Power (RAP) 0195.
{Warning
Turning off the vehicle while
moving may cause loss of power
assist in the brake and steering
(Continued)
Warning (Continued)
systems and disable the airbags.
While driving, only shut the
vehicle off in an emergency.
If the vehicle must be shut off in an
emergency: 1. Brake using a firm and steady pressure. Do not pump the
brakes repeatedly. This may
deplete power assist, requiring
increased brake pedal force.
2. Shift the vehicle to N (Neutral). This can be done while the
vehicle is moving. After shifting
to N (Neutral), firmly apply the
brakes and steer the vehicle to
a safe location.
3. Come to a complete stop, shift to P (Park), and press ENGINE
START/STOP. The
transmission must be in
P (Park) to turn the ignition
switch to the OFF position.
4. Set the parking brake. See Electric Parking Brake 0204. If the vehicle cannot be pulled over
and must be shut off while driving,
press and hold ENGINE START/
STOP for longer than two seconds,
or press twice in five seconds.
ACC/ACCESSORY (Amber
Indicator Light) :
This mode allows
you to use some electrical
accessories when the engine is off.
With the ignition off, pressing
ENGINE START/STOP once without
the brake pedal applied will place
the ignition system in ACC/
ACCESSORY.
The ignition will switch from ACC/
ACCESSORY to OFF after
10 minutes to prevent battery
rundown.

Tire Pressure for
High-Speed Operation
{Warning
Driving at high speeds, 160 km/h
(100 mph) or higher, puts
additional strain on tires.(Continued)
Warning (Continued)
Sustained high-speed driving
causes excessive heat buildup
and can cause sudden tire failure.
This could cause a crash, and
you or others could be killed.
Some high-speed rated tires
require inflation pressure
adjustment for high-speed
operation. When speed limits and
road conditions allow the vehicle
to be driven at high speeds, make
sure the tires are rated for
high-speed operation, are in
excellent condition, and are set to
the correct cold tire inflation
pressure for the vehicle load.
Vehicles with 235/65R18 or 235/
55R20 size tires require inflation
pressure adjustment when driving
the vehicle at speeds of
160 km/h (100 mph) or higher. Set
the cold inflation pressure to the
maximum inflation pressure shown
on the tire sidewall, or 280 kPa
(41 psi), whichever is lower. Return
the tires to the recommended cold tire inflation pressure when
high-speed driving has ended. See
Vehicle Load Limits
0187 andTire
Pressure 0282.
The maximum load and inflation
pressure is molded on the tire
sidewall, in small letters, near the
rim flange. It will read something like
this: Maximum load
690 kg (1,521 lbs) 300 kPa (44 psi)
Max. Press.

If the TPMS is not functioning
properly, it cannot detect or signal a
low tire condition. See your dealer
for service if the TPMS malfunction
light and DIC message come on
and stay on.
TPMS Sensor Matching
Process
Each TPMS sensor has a unique
identification code. The identification
code needs to be matched to a new
tire/wheel position after rotating the
vehicle’s tires or replacing one or more of the TPMS sensors. The
TPMS sensor matching process
should also be performed after
replacing a spare tire with a road
tire containing the TPMS sensor.
The malfunction light and the DIC
message should go off at the next
ignition cycle. The sensors are
matched to the tire/wheel positions,
using a TPMS relearn tool, in the
following order: driver side front tire,
passenger side front tire, passenger
side rear tire, and driver side rear
tire. See your dealer for service or
to purchase a relearn tool.
There are two minutes to match the
first tire/wheel position, and
five minutes overall to match all four
tire/wheel positions. If it takes
longer, the matching process stops
and must be restarted.

Vehicle Data
Recording and
Privacy
The vehicle has a number of
computers that record information
about the vehicle’s performance and
how it is driven. For example, the
vehicle uses computer modules to
monitor and control engine and
transmission performance, to
monitor the conditions for airbag
deployment and deploy them in a
crash, and, if equipped, to provide
antilock braking to help the driver
control the vehicle. These modules
may store data to help the dealer
technician service the vehicle.
Some modules may also store data
about how the vehicle is operated,
such as rate of fuel consumption or
average speed. These modules may
retain personal preferences, such as
radio presets, seat positions, and
temperature settings.
Event Data Recorders
This vehicle is equipped with an
event data recorder (EDR). The
main purpose of an EDR is to
record, in certain crash or near
crash-like situations, such as an
airbag deployment or hitting a road
obstacle, data that will assist in
understanding how a vehicle's
systems performed. The EDR is
designed to record data related to
vehicle dynamics and safety
systems for a short period of time,
typically 30 seconds or less. The
EDR in this vehicle is designed to
record such data as:
. How various systems in your
vehicle were operating.
. Whether or not the driver and
passenger safety belts were
buckled/fastened;
. How far (if at all) the driver was
depressing the accelerator and/
or brake pedal; and
. How fast the vehicle was
traveling.
